Guinness to send a drinker into space

200x190.jpgBrewers Guinness have announced plans to send one of its stout drinkers into space as part of its 250th anniversary celebrations.

The lucky drinker will travel to space with Sir Richard Branson's Virgin Galactic becoming one of the world's first non-professional astronauts.

But first they will have to undergo training at Spaceport America, before flying to 68 miles above the Earth, where they will experience the feeling of weightlessness.

The space flight is one of three "once-in-a-lifetime" experiences, the others are going to the depths of the ocean, and a personal performance from The Black Eyed Peas.

Personally I would rather they combined those last two and just sent The Black Eyed Peas to the bottom of the ocean.
A Guinness spokeswoman said: "Since 1759, Arthur Guinness and the Guinness brand have been behind some remarkable and hugely momentous achievements.

"To continue this legacy and as part of the 250 celebrations, Guinness is giving something back to supporters around the world."
